一、父子组件间通信 1、父组件给子组件传消息 2、子组件给父组件传事件 二、兄弟组件间通信 1、子组件A给子组件B发事件 2、子组件B监听接收子组件A发的事件 三、前往代码 1、简单的组件通信(vue) 2、简单的组件通信(vue单文件组件) 3、复杂的组件通信(vue) 4、复杂的组件通信(vue ...
分类:
其他好文 时间:
2017-12-09 16:54:57
阅读次数:
185
官方文档参考 (一)父组件 向 子组件 传值 ①在父组件中调用子组件处,绑定要传的数据data1, 如 <nav :data1=" " ></nav> ②此上子组件要接收来自父组件的数据data1,则要定义 props:{ data1:{ type:Object/Number/Boolean } } ...
分类:
其他好文 时间:
2017-11-14 18:29:43
阅读次数:
152
二、综合组件之间的通信 实现一个ToDoList。 ①完成所有的组件的创建和使用 ②add点击add按钮时候,将用户输入的内容(todoinput),显示在(todolist) 核心代码:兄弟组件间通信 步骤1:var bus = new Vue() 步骤2:在准备接受数据的组件 bus.$on(' ...
分类:
其他好文 时间:
2017-11-03 19:03:59
阅读次数:
150
组件间通信综合练习:(props down,events up)有2个组件:chat-room,user-componentuser-component是由label input button构成chat-room是由两个user-component和一个列表构成 ①在chat-room调用user ...
分类:
其他好文 时间:
2017-11-02 16:06:01
阅读次数:
143
三、组件间通信($parent $refs) 父组件要想获取子组件的数据:①在调用子组件的时候,指定ref属性<child-component ref="mySon"></child-component> ②根据指定的引用的名字 找到子组件的实例对象this.$refs.mySon 子组件要想获取父 ...
分类:
其他好文 时间:
2017-11-02 15:58:27
阅读次数:
180
二、组件间通信(子组件传值给父组件) 通过事件的方式来完成数据的传输。 ①在父组件中 定义一个方法,用来接收子组件所通过事件传来的值 methods:{ recvMsg:function(msg){ //参数msg就是子组件通过事件出来的数据 }} ②绑定事件处理函数事件一般情况 都是自定义事件 < ...
分类:
其他好文 时间:
2017-11-02 14:30:00
阅读次数:
237
我们在使用Vue.js开发复杂的应用时,经常会遇到多个组件共享同一个状态,亦或是多个组件会去更新同一个状态,在应用代码量较少的时候,我们可以组件间通信去维护修改数据,或者是通过事件总线来进行数据的传递以及修改。但是当应用逐渐庞大以后,代码就会变得难以维护,从父组件开始通过prop传递多层嵌套的数据由 ...
分类:
其他好文 时间:
2017-10-30 11:41:53
阅读次数:
2044
$dispatch 和 $broadcast 已经被弃用。请使用更多简明清晰的组件间通信和更好的状态管理方案,如:Vuex。 因为基于组件树结构的事件流方式实在是让人难以理解,并且在组件结构扩展的过程中会变得越来越脆弱。这种事件方式确实不太好,我们也不希望在以后让开发者们太痛苦。并且$dispatc ...
分类:
其他好文 时间:
2017-09-19 23:05:40
阅读次数:
430
vue语法,属性,样式绑定,事件处理,控件绑定,组件间通信,过渡效果,实战总结 ...
分类:
其他好文 时间:
2017-08-04 21:27:25
阅读次数:
259
Vue组件之间通信分为三种情况:父组件向子组件通信、子组件向父组件通信、兄弟组件间通信。 一.父组件向子组件通信 通过props可以将值传递给子组件 二.子组件向父组件通信 通过某种事件,自定义$emit通信给父组件 三.兄弟组件间通信 兄弟组件间通信有两种方式。如果通信不复杂的话可以使用event ...
分类:
其他好文 时间:
2017-07-23 12:34:23
阅读次数:
216